How We Test
Every product on BBQSource is purchased at retail price — no free samples, no sponsored units. We test each product through real cooking sessions over weeks or months, not just a quick unboxing.
- All products purchased at retail price
- Minimum 6–8 weeks of real-world testing
- Reader surveys validate our findings
- Editorial opinions are never for sale
